Ex-world champion boxer offers to step in and fight Darren Till after Tommy Fury withdraws from bout

A former world champion has offered to replace Tommy Fury against Darren Till.

Nasir Jabbar

Nasir Jabbar

google discoverFollow us on Google Discover

A former world champion boxer has offered to replace Tommy Fury against Darren Till.

The highly-anticipated clash between Fury and Till appears to be off.

On Friday, Fury took to social media to cancel his fight against Till after the former UFC title challenger threatened to use MMA moves in their boxing bout.

"I can't believe I'm writing this but I am now not fighting Darren Till on January 18th 2025. For the one simple reason being that Darren has stated over and over that he does not want to abide by professional boxing rules and that if he is loosing [sic] the fight he will resort to kicking and other stupid MMA tactics," the 10-0 boxer wrote in a statement uploaded on his Instagram story.

"I am a professional boxer, I have been out of the ring for over a year and I wanted this to be a great BOXING fight for the fans. I have wasted weeks in training camp. We are working hard to get a new opponent and date. I promise to get a better opponent and better fight for you guys. Good news around the corner."

Till fired back as he slammed Team Fury before calling out Jake Paul, who issued his own response on social media.

The 31-year-old wrote: "Tommy Fury u are the biggest sh*thouse I have ever met in my life do not ever call yourself a fighter again I was selling the fight to make me and you more money you absolute empty head fighting family my ass you and ur dad sh*thouses I don’t need to throw kicks you was getting knocked spark out you divvy we was making bank on this fight cos of me not you I was building it you should be fighting and should be thanking me... over and out... no one wants to fight me... Jake Paul what are you upto you big fat dummy?"

The Liverpool fighter also shed new light on the supposed cancellation of the Fury fight.

Amid the uncertainty over Fury vs. Till, Billy Joe Saunders has offered his services.

The ex-world champion reposted Till's social media post, accompanied with the caption: "Make a [sic] offer I'll step in."

He added: "Old fat gipsy boy will will [sic] take this over from here."

Billy Joe Saunders has offered to replace Tommy Fury against Darren Till. Image: Instagram/Billy Joe Saunders
Billy Joe Saunders has offered to replace Tommy Fury against Darren Till. Image: Instagram/Billy Joe Saunders

Saunders, who held the WBO super-middleweight world title at the peak of his powers, hasn't fought since his stoppage defeat to Canelo Alvarez back in May 2021.

But it appears he would be willing to return to the ring to face Till, whose fight against Fury remains in limbo.

Saunders, 35, has 31 professional fights to his name and boasts victories over the likes of Chris Eubank Jr., Andy Lee, John Ryder and Martin Murray.
